Job Title Theatre Marketing Assistant Department Performing & Fine Arts Terms and Hours Appox. 10 hours / week Job Category Student Employment Hourly Wage Portland Metro Minimum Wage ($16.80) Job Summary

UP Theatre is looking for two digital storytellers to promote University of Portland Theatre programming. This role will assist UP Theatre with all marketing efforts to promote mainstage productions (between 4 to 6 a year); 10 hours a week, full academic year commitment. This role includes managing the UP Theatre Tik Tok and Instagram; curating the newsletter via Emma (8-10 a year); graphic design for social media, audition announcements, and other content as needed; film and edit short videos to promote individual shows or the program; writing, editing, and distributing press releases; distributing event posters in the community, assist in assembling the playbill by collecting bios and headshots; collaborating with other student employees and University Staff and partners; and other tasks as needed.
